Green Bean Puree Recipe
Green Bean Puree is nothing but tender beans in meat stock with sour cream, pepper and savory. This chilled recipe is ideal for a summer lunch when your friends are over at your place. Throw some sliced lemons and fresh parsley over Green Bean Puree.
Ingredients
1 pound green beans, cut up
2 cups each lamb and pork stock
1/2 cup sour cream
1-1/2 cups half-and-half cream
1 teaspoon fresh lemon juice
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on each white pepper and ground savory
Lemon slices
Minced fresh parsley
Directions
Cook beans in stock until tender; puree and cool.
Beat sour cream with a little half-and-half, combine with puree and season with lemon juice, salt, pepper and savory.
Add remaining cream.
Chill, adjust seasonings and garnish with lemon slices and parsley.
